Driving Using the Control Trac system Shifting between 4x4 Auto and 4x4 High When you press the 4x4 High button, the indicator light will illuminate in the instrument cluster. When you press the 4x4 Auto button, the indicator light will turn off. Either shift can be done at a stop or while driving at any speed. 4X4 Auto 4X4 High 4X4 Low Shifting from 4x4 Auto or 4x4 High to 4x4 Low 1. Bring the vehicle to a stop. 2. Depress the brake. 3. Place the gearshift in N (Neutral) (automatic transmission) or depress the clutch (manual transmission). 4. Press the 4x4 Low button. When engaged the 4x4 Low instrument cluster light and the 4x4 Low button will illuminate. 4X4 Auto 4X4 High 4X4 Low The 4X4 LOW button will flash if: 1. The system is waiting for driver input (brake and/or neutral gear). OR 2. There is a 4X4 low shift in progress. If the driver inputs are not engaged, the button selection will time-out and the 4X4 system will remain in its current mode. 205
